Published in the prestigious international journal npj Science of Food, the research provides new insights into choosing dietary fats. Carried out by the university’s "Pig and Human Health" research team, the study used mouse models to simulate a healthy diet where 25% of energy came from fat. By comparing lard with common plant oils like tea seed oil and peanut oil, researchers found that mice fed moderate amounts of lard had 29% less total fat than those given tea seed oil. They also had lower levels of pro-inflammatory molecules such as IL-6. The team discovered a key molecular mechanism: lard intake significantly increases serum levels of taurocholic acid. This important "messenger" speeds up fat breakdown in cells and turns pro-inflammatory immune cells into anti-inflammatory ones. This reduces inflammation in adipose tissue, which is a major factor leading to type 2 diabetes. Researchers offer practical advice for adults: limit daily cooking oil to 25-30 grams, with lard making up half of that amount. They stress the importance of balancing lard with plant oils instead of relying only on one type. Additionally, lard’s balanced fatty acid profile can reduce oil usage by 40% during cooking.
